Native – Reimplemented

This section lists games that were initially commercial & closed-source before open-sourcing and ones which engines were re-implemented by insidious Linux developers.



Neither of games had resources opened, only source code. See http://doom.wikia.com/wiki/Source_port for details.

  • Doomsday — advanced port of the Doom game engine, capable also of running Heretic, and Hexen games
http://www.dengine.net/ || doomsdayAUR
  • Vavoom — highly advanced Doom engine port with added support for Heretic/Hexen/Strife
http://vavoom-engine.com/ || vavoomAUR
  • ZDoom — enhanced Doom port with additional support for Heretic, Hexen and Strife
http://www.zdoom.org/ || zdoomAUR
  • GZDoom — Doom source port based on ZDoom with an OpenGL renderer
http://www.osnanet.de/c.oelckers/gzdoom/index.html || gzdoomAUR
  • PrBoom Plus — enhanced version of the PrBoom Doom engine port
http://prboom-plus.sourceforge.net/ || prboom-plusAUR
  • Remood — advanced Doom game engine based on Doom Legacy
http://remood.org/ || remoodAUR
  • Chocolate Doom — Doom port reproducing the behavior of the original DOS version
http://www.chocolate-doom.org/ || chocolate-doomAUR
  • Strawberry Doom — fork of Chocolate Doom extending certain engine limits
http://doom.wikia.com/wiki/Strawberry_Doom || strawberry-doom-svnAUR
  • HHexen — Linux port of Raven Game's old shooter, Hexen
http://hhexen.sourceforge.net/hhexen.html || hhexenAUR
  • HHeretic — Linux port of Raven Game's old shooter, Heretic
http://hhexen.sourceforge.net/hheretic.html || hhereticAUR
  • Doom 1 Demo data – doom1-wadAUR
  • Freedoom — project, aimed at creation of free Doom data files
http://www.nongnu.org/freedoom/ || freedoomAUR
  • Hexen 1 Demo game data – hexen1-wadAUR
  • Heretic Demo game data – heretic1-wadAUR
  • Blasphemer — project, aimed at creation of free Heretic data files
http://code.google.com/p/blasphemer/ || blasphemerAUR

Doom 3

  • stock Doom 3 binaries – doom3-binAUR
  • source-based Doom 3 engine – doom3AUR


  • advanced Quake 1 game engine – darkplacesAUR
  • another modern Quake1 engine port – fitzquakeAUR
  • free content replacement project for Quake 1 – oqplus-svnAUR
  • high quality textures for Quake from the Quake Revitalization Project – quake-qrp-texturesAUR

Quake 2

  • Quake 2 — built by Icculus
http://www.icculus.org/quake2/ || quake2AUR
  • advanced Quake 2 engine – qudos-svnAUR
  • enhanced Quake 2 engine with Lazarus mod support – kmquake2AUR
  • A true color retexture pak for Quetoo and other Quake2 engines supporting 32bpp tga textures – quake2-retextureAUR

Quake 3 Arena

  • stock Quake 3 Arena binaries – quake3AUR
  • ioquake3 — de-facto FOSS Quake 3 distribution
http://ioquake3.org/ || ioquake3AUR

Wolfenstein: Enemy Territory

Quake 4

Humble Indie Bundle games

Engines of these games were open-sourced after The Humble Bundle sales.

Aquaria — 2D sidescrolling action-adventure game, heavily focused on exploration and puzzle-solving, with non-linear gameplay

http://www.bit-blot.com/aquaria || aquariaAUR

Gish — 2D physics platformer about adventures of ball of tar

http://www.gishgame.com/ || freegish-gitAUR

Duke Nukem 3D

  • eduke32 — advanced source port
http://eduke32.com/ || eduke32AUR
  • Duke 3D — original port
http://icculus.org/projects/duke3d/ || duke3d-svnAUR

Arx Fatalis

  • Arx Libertatis — This project aims to be a cross-platform, open source port of Arx Fatalis, a 2002 first-person role-playing game developed by Arkane Studios.
http://arx-libertatis.org/ || arx-libertatisAUR

The Elder Scrolls series

  • OpenMW — Attempt to reimplement the popular role playing game Morrowind. OpenMW aims to be a fully playable, open source implementation of the game's engine
http://openmw.org || openmwAUR

Heroes of Might and Magic series

http://sourceforge.net/apps/mediawiki/fheroes2/index.php || fheroes2-svnAUR
http://forum.vcmi.eu/portal.php || vcmi-svnAUR